When medicals are requested the round 1 : skills assessment has already been passed and you have enough points for the application to proceed. The medicals are the last thing to be asked for by a CO, which if clear basically means you have a visa. So its not really surprising the level of acceptance at that stage, although personally I would have considered it higher since the 2% who do get denied visas on medical grounds must know that at the time of application anyway since its a serious condition usually.
